Output fd326538cb7c5d63f9f70b8617fa6f8b68f780cda3908b0e4eb6cf8c5e44c82b:0

value
15332578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fc403835a7b7a056a541e578099d53b58841c4c OP_EQUAL
address
3Bsyk7HVvDeDWSow4QQBFXwX82NjUYg6cD
transaction
fd326538cb7c5d63f9f70b8617fa6f8b68f780cda3908b0e4eb6cf8c5e44c82b
spent
true